Anthropic Pledges $50B to Bolster U.S. AI Infrastructure
Anthropic has announced plans to invest $50 billion in U.S. AI infrastructure, a commitment the company says will create thousands of jobs and substantially advance its model development and deployment capabilities. The pledge targets expanded data centers, specialized hardware and networking to support larger, faster models; Anthropic frames it as both an industrial-scale push and a contribution to domestic technological competitiveness. For crypto and web3 projects, the expanded AI capacity matters because more affordable and abundant compute can accelerate AI-driven tooling—trading bots, on-chain analytics, identity checks and automated contract auditing. Cloud and data-center operators stand to benefit, while regulators and energy stakeholders may scrutinize the environmental and security implications. Startups that combine AI with blockchain could see faster product development if the investment leads to broader access to high-performance models and infrastructure.
